Breaking Down Top Marketing Research Challenges
Gone are the days of guessing which marketing channels, platforms, and messages drive the best results. Today, pinpointing success or identifying weak spots is essential for building an efficient and successful business. Yet, many brands struggle to turn data into actionable insights for more impactful, research-driven decisions. Here’s a look at some of the biggest challenges in marketing research—and strategies to address them:
Siloed Data: When customer data and industry trends are scattered across different teams, it’s nearly impossible to see the full picture. Fragmented information wastes valuable insights and slows decision-making. Instead of wasting time stitching together fragmented datasets, the solution lies in centralizing your data to ensure every insight works cohesively.
Outdated Tools: Using the wrong tools can make market research unnecessarily complex. That’s why businesses are rapidly adopting advanced technology tailored to their needs—like cloud-based platforms, campaign management dashboards, and collaborative apps. These tools enhance organizational efficiency and make applying market insights far easier.
Lack of Expertise: Marketing teams often face bottlenecks because they struggle to keep up with fast-evolving tools and tech. Training your team on new platforms and providing access to learning resources can bridge the skills gap and empower them to operate more effectively in a competitive market.
Budget Constraints: Tight budgets and economic instability often push marketers to achieve more with less. While market research may seem expensive, investing in it ensures that every advertising dollar is spent strategically, delivering better results on a leaner budget.
Data Privacy Regulations: Market research relies heavily on consumer data, and staying compliant with data privacy laws is non-negotiable. Transparent data practices and strict adherence to regulations protect your customers’ trust while ensuring your brand stays on the right side of new legislation.
Omnichannel Complexity: Reaching consumers across multiple platforms is great for visibility but challenging when it comes to consolidating data into actionable insights. The solution? Streamline your data collection process and leverage automation to make analysis faster and more reliable.
Evolving Message Delivery: Consumer habits change fast—think voice search, podcasts, or new online shopping behaviors. Without effective marketing research, businesses can miss shifts in how customers prefer to hear from brands. Regularly updating your research ensures your message resonates with your audience on the right platforms.
By addressing these challenges with the right strategies, tools, and expertise, your brand can harness the full potential of marketing research for smarter, faster decision-making.
Market Research Is More Than Numbers
Market research isn’t just about tracking customer behavior—it’s about understanding the “why” behind how customers think, act, and shop. This insight allows brands to anticipate trends, craft relevant messaging, and make product decisions that resonate with what customers love most about their business, helping avoid missteps or tone-deaf campaigns.
But here’s the key—research must be well-rounded. Whether it’s done internally or through a third-party agency, relying on multiple sources is critical to ensure balanced and unbiased findings.
For deeper insights, proprietary information about your specific customers and business is a goldmine. It offers a unique competitive advantage by shedding light on the nuances of your audience and operations. Yet, combining this with syndicated or secondary research provides added value. Looking at broader market trends across industries and regions helps brands get the full picture without conducting custom surveys in every city.
